This program offers a comprehensive exploration of the physiological and psychological aspects of perimenopause and menopause. Participants will gain a clear understanding of the latest clinical guidelines and recommendations for hormone replacement therapy, as well as evidence-based strategies to effectively manage a wide range of menopausal symptoms.

Learning Objectives:

  • Review physiological and psychological aspects of perimenopause and menopause
  • Overview of the latest clinical guidelines and recommendations for hormone replacement therapy
  • Discuss evidence based strategies for managing menopausal symptoms
